What a Duel Calculator App Actually Solves

A well-crafted duel calculator app solves three distinct problems. First, it standardizes comparisons. Players often overestimate raw attack values while underestimating defensive scaling or synergy multipliers. By normalizing stats through the same equation, the app creates a fair, neutral perspective. Second, it reveals sensitivity. If your win probability swings wildly when critical chance increases by a small margin, you can infer that your current build is volatile and should hedge with defensive layers. Third, it helps simulate outcomes before committing resources, which is crucial for competitive play where crafting upgrades, consumables, or skill points are limited.

Modeling the Duel: From Deterministic to Probabilistic

The simplest duel calculator app uses deterministic formulas, such as damage = attack – defense. This approach is easy to understand but fails to capture variance. More advanced models incorporate stochastic factors like critical hits and dodge rates. The best systems use expected value formulas that integrate both deterministic and probabilistic components. Expected value gives a realistic middle ground: it keeps calculations reproducible but acknowledges that outcomes are not guaranteed.

A practical example: Suppose Player A has 75 attack, Player B has 65 defense, and critical chance is 12% with a 1.5x multiplier. The effective damage output is not just 10 damage; it is 10 adjusted by the probability of critical hits. Calculating this expected damage yields a refined baseline that is more informative than raw stats alone. A duel calculator app can also layer in environmental modifiers, allowing complex contexts to be explored without manual spreadsheets.

Interpreting Win Probability Without Overconfidence

Win probability is a powerful metric, but it can be misread. A 60% win probability does not mean the duel is guaranteed; it indicates a statistical edge over repeated trials. In single matches, variance can dominate. The best duel calculator app should emphasize that the output is a probabilistic model, not an oracle. When used effectively, win probability guides you toward builds with consistent performance while also highlighting risk-heavy configurations that might be more exciting but less reliable.

If the app reports that Player A has a 52% chance to win, the duel is essentially even. In such cases, skillful play, timing, and game knowledge may outweigh raw stats. Conversely, an 80% win probability suggests a significant advantage, but even then, smart counterplay can swing outcomes if the model does not fully account for unique mechanics like crowd control, resource denial, or stealth.

Risk Modeling and Tactical Adaptation

The duel calculator app can also be used to model strategic risk. You can create aggressive builds that rely on high critical chance or a defensive build that aims for consistent output. By testing these scenarios, you can see whether the aggressive build yields a better expected value or simply increases the variance. This approach is especially important in tournament settings where consistent performance across multiple rounds can be more valuable than high single-match peaks.

A high-risk setup might be ideal in a sudden-death format, while a steady configuration could be superior in a league or ladder where cumulative performance matters. How to Use a Duel Calculator App Responsibly

While the duel calculator app is powerful, it should be treated as a tool, not a rule. The model can only be as accurate as its inputs. If you overlook mechanics such as energy management, skill cooldowns, or special abilities, your results may be incomplete. For the most reliable analysis, document your assumptions and compare them with real match data. Over time, you can update the app’s multipliers to better reflect reality. This iterative process helps align simulated outcomes with actual results, producing a tool that evolves with the game’s balance changes.

Another best practice is to test sensitivity. Modify one variable at a time and observe how the win probability shifts. This approach shows which stats are most valuable for your build and helps avoid wasted upgrades. If the win probability barely moves with extra attack, you may be near a diminishing returns threshold. A duel calculator app helps you detect these thresholds and redirect resources to more efficient upgrades.
